Four shops in Westgate Street up for auction for more than £1.45million

H Samuels, Cards Direct, Claire’s Accessories and one other empty shop are set to go under the hammer for £1.45m on Wednesday, July 30.

The building is situated at the heart of Ipswich town centre in Westgate Street, close to the Cornhill and Ipswich Town Hall.

They are described by the auctioneers, Savills Auctions, as an “attractive opportunity” with the four shops all part of the same freehold. 

Savills said that that the rent income from the property is £142,500 per year, but this may increase.

There is no indication that the current tenants would be forced to leave in the event of a sale.

According to the advertisement, ongoing discussions are taking place to find an occupier for one of the vacant shops, which was formerly home to Holland & Barrett.

The auction of the building comes as the long vacant Grimwades building next door opened as Jamaica Blue, after being acquired by Ipswich Borough Council earlier in the year.
